What Is Braze Best At?

Braze shines in enterprise-scale orchestration, real-time event streaming, and multi-brand governance—if you have the team and budget to harness it.

What I Like About Braze

1. Enterprise-grade orchestration: Braze is built for scale. It can handle complex, multi-region customer journeys that adapt based on event triggers.

2. Deep ecosystem: With over 1,500 integrations, it connects to virtually every CDP, CRM, and analytics tool out there.

3. Data governance: Perfect for brands managing multiple workspaces, languages, or compliance needs (think fintech or travel).

4. Advanced experimentation: Supports A/B/n testing, control groups, and lift measurement.

5. Global reliability: Excellent deliverability and uptime across high-volume campaigns.

Braze positive review on Gartner

When Braze Makes Sense

  • You’re an enterprise running campaigns across multiple markets.
  • You already have a CDP or strong internal data pipeline.
  • You have a marketing ops or dev team managing integrations.

If you fit that description, Braze delivers remarkable orchestration flexibility. But for everyone else, it’s a heavy lift.

Downsides of Braze

Braze’s biggest advantage—its sophistication—is also its biggest drawback. It’s expensive, complex, and not truly real-time in how today’s AI-native marketers expect.

Where Braze Falls Short

  • Complex integrations: Setting up CRM or ecommerce data syncs takes time and technical support.
  • Delayed insights: Limited real-time processing means you don’t always see updates instantly.
  • Steep learning curve: The interface feels more like a developer console than a marketer’s workspace.
  • Rigid segmentation: Segments don’t refresh dynamically; they rely on manual updates or batch jobs.
  • Expensive AI features: Predictive and personalization add-ons can drive up cost quickly.
  • Basic email builder: Not as flexible or user-friendly for dynamic content.
  • SMS limitations: Personalization and reach can be inconsistent across regions.
  • Minimal WhatsApp integration: No rich automation or conversational capabilities.

In short: Braze gives you a Formula 1 engine—but only if you already have a pit crew.

What Is MoEngage Best At?

MoEngage is the marketer-friendly CEP—it’s fast to implement, easy to navigate, and cost-effective for growing teams that value time-to-market.

What I Like About MoEngage

1. Ease of use: You can get it up and running in days, not months.

2. AI-led recommendations: Built-in send-time optimization and churn predictions.

3. Simple automation builder: Drag-and-drop journeys with visual triggers.

4. Great price-performance: Strong value for mid-market budgets.

5. Regional expertise: Stellar support across India, SEA, and the Middle East.

When MoEngage Works Best

  • You’re a D2C or mobile-first brand.
  • You need quick campaign launches, not months of setup.
  • You have small teams that need simplicity over technical depth.

For mid-sized teams, MoEngage delivers 80% of what you need—without needing a data engineer in the room.

Downsides of MoEngage

MoEngage trades long-term scalability for short-term simplicity. It lacks the flexibility, real-time data handling, and predictive intelligence required for AI-led engagement.

Where MoEngage Falls Short

  • No real-time data integration: Data updates happen in batches, not live.
  • Limited third-party integrations: Fewer connectors compared to Braze or Netcore.
  • Shallow customer profiles: Incomplete or delayed identity stitching.
  • Static segmentation: Depends on predefined filters rather than adaptive criteria.
  • No predictive analytics: Can’t anticipate or model future behavior.
  • Email limitations: Basic templates with minimal personalization.
  • Limited SMS and no rich media: Lacks RCS or MMS capabilities.

It’s great for simple campaigns—but when your brand scales, you’ll feel the ceiling fast.
